Despite problems for Tony Stewart and Kyle Busch during Sunday's FedEx 400 at Dover, both drivers were able to remain in the top 10 of the NASCAR Sprint Cup Series point standings.
The same couldn't be said for Carl Edwards, though, who dropped two spots to 12th and is on the outside of the Chase for now.
Clint Bowyer used a fifth-place run to leapfrog Brad Keselowski in the standings and move into the top 10.
Meanwhile, Kasey Kahne closed to within one point of Ryan Newman for the final of two Wild Card spots. Keselowski holds the other Wild Card.
